Product presentation combines visual appeal with practical information helping customers make confident purchasing decisions. High-quality images showcase products from multiple angles with zoom capabilities revealing details. Lifestyle photography demonstrates products in context, helping customers visualize ownership. Detailed descriptions specify dimensions, materials, features, and benefits addressing common questions. Customer reviews provide social proof while answering questions from peer perspectives more trusted than brand messaging. Comprehensive product pages reduce uncertainty that prevents purchases.

Navigation and search functionality help customers locate desired products within potentially vast inventories. Intuitive category structures group related items logically. Faceted filtering enables refinement by attributes like price range, size, color, or brand. Search with autocomplete suggestions helps users formulate effective queries. Sorting options let customers prioritize results by relevance, price, ratings, or newness. Finding relevant products quickly prevents frustration that sends shoppers to competitors where desired items appear more accessible.

Shopping cart design maintains purchase momentum by clarifying cart contents, displaying accurate totals, and providing easy modification options. Persistent cart indicators show item counts reminding users of pending purchases. Clear product thumbnails with key details help users verify cart accuracy. Quantity adjustment and removal options enable corrections without abandoning carts entirely. Visible shipping and tax estimates prevent surprise costs at checkout. Prominent checkout buttons guide users toward purchase completion while enabling continued shopping for those not ready to finalize orders.

Checkout optimization reduces abandonment during the critical conversion stage where customers commit to purchases. Guest checkout options serve customers reluctant to create accounts before establishing purchase satisfaction. Progress indicators show checkout stages helping users understand remaining requirements. Form field minimization requests only essential information preventing exhaustion from excessive data entry. Multiple payment options accommodate different customer preferences. Security assurances through visible badges and encrypted connections address concerns about sharing financial information, building confidence that enables purchase completion.

Trust elements throughout e-commerce experiences address concerns that prevent purchases from hesitant customers. Clear return policies remove risk from purchase decisions by promising resolution if products disappoint. Security certifications demonstrate commitment to protecting customer data. Contact information including phone numbers and physical addresses proves legitimate business operations rather than fly-by-night scams. About pages with team photos and company history humanize brands. Transparent shipping timelines set accurate expectations. Trust builds gradually through consistent fulfillment of stated promises, converting first-time buyers into repeat customers confident in continued satisfaction.

Mobile commerce optimization serves the substantial customer segment shopping via smartphones and tablets. Touch-friendly buttons and links accommodate finger taps rather than precise mouse clicks. Simplified navigation reduces complexity on constrained screens. Mobile payment options like digital wallets enable quick checkout without typing card details on small keyboards. Performance optimization ensures acceptable page loads over mobile connections. Thumb-friendly interface positioning places important elements within easy reach. Mobile experiences often determine whether casual browsers convert since many customers research products on phones during spare moments throughout their days.

Post-purchase engagement transforms one-time buyers into loyal repeat customers. Confirmation emails provide order details and tracking information. Shipping notifications keep customers informed about delivery progress. Follow-up messages requesting reviews and feedback gather testimonials while demonstrating interest in satisfaction. Replenishment reminders for consumable products prompt timely reorders. Loyalty programs reward repeat purchases with discounts or exclusive access. Consistent post-purchase attention maintains relationships beyond initial transactions, increasing lifetime customer value through repeated purchases that cost far less to generate than acquiring new customers.

Analytics review identifies opportunities for continuous improvement in conversion rates and customer experience. Monitor metrics including cart abandonment rates, checkout completion percentages, and average order values. Identify high-exit pages where customers leave without purchasing. Track traffic sources revealing which marketing channels deliver the most valuable customers. Analyze product performance identifying bestsellers and slow-moving inventory. Test variations in product presentation, checkout flows, and promotional offers measuring impact on key metrics. Inventory management prevents disappointing customers with stockouts while avoiding excessive capital tied up in slow-moving products. Display real-time availability helping customers make informed decisions about immediate purchases versus backorder waits. Implement low-stock warnings creating urgency for items nearing depletion. Provide backorder options for out-of-stock products enabling sales even during temporary shortages. Analyze sales velocity identifying fast-moving items requiring frequent replenishment and slow sellers potentially needing price adjustments or promotional support. Efficient inventory practices ensure product availability that enables consistent sales while minimizing working capital requirements.

Shipping strategy balances customer expectations with profitability considerations. Multiple shipping speeds accommodate different urgency levels and price sensitivities. Free shipping thresholds encourage larger orders by motivating customers to add items reaching qualification amounts. Real-time rate calculation from carriers provides accurate costs. Order tracking visibility reduces customer service inquiries about shipment status. International shipping expands potential markets while requiring attention to customs, duties, and international carrier capabilities. Strategic shipping approaches meet customer expectations without eroding margins through excessive costs.

Security measures protect customer data and prevent fraudulent transactions that create financial and reputational damage. SSL certificates encrypt data transmission between customers and servers. PCI compliance ensures proper handling of payment card information. Fraud detection systems flag suspicious orders for review before fulfillment. Address verification compares billing addresses with card issuer records. Two-factor authentication protects customer accounts from unauthorized access. Regular security audits identify vulnerabilities before exploitation. Robust security protects both your business and customers while building trust that your store handles sensitive information responsibly.

Scalability planning prepares infrastructure to handle growth without performance degradation that damages user experiences. Cloud hosting adjusts resources dynamically during traffic spikes. Content delivery networks distribute static assets globally reducing latency. Database optimization maintains query performance as product catalogs expand. Caching strategies reduce server load from repetitive requests. Load testing identifies breaking points before real traffic reaches those thresholds. Scalable architecture supports business growth without requiring complete platform migrations that disrupt operations, enabling sustainable expansion as your e-commerce business achieves success.
